New Delhi: Sighting the pink ball during the twilight period will be a challenge not only for the batsmen but also the umpires, who are expected to attend some practice sessions to get used to the new colour, retired Australian umpire Simon Taufel said on Tuesday. Taufel, who was present at the first ever pink ball Test in Adelaide as ICC Umpire Performance and Training Manager, said the umpires can use artificial lenses to have a better view.

"I don't know whether they will wear any special lenses to see the ball differently. That's entirely up to them. But they will be attending as many net sessions as possible," Taufel, one of the best umpires the game has seen, told PTI. "They will be going through their net session and simulation activities. Maybe trying to see some practice session with the pink ball so that they are pretty confident of seeing the right things at the right time," he said.
